The Falcons unveiled their new uniforms earlier today, and the fan debate about their quality is raging. If there’s anything approaching a consensus, it seems to be that it’s a good group, but the numbers and ATL on the front aren’t anyone’s favorites. There’s also been some significant disappointment expressed in the lack of red helmets, something a lot of fans had asked for.
The good news is that the lack of a red helmet might not persist forever. On Twitter today, Brett Jewkes, the senior vice president and chief communications officer for AMB Group, suggested strongly that a red helmet could be in the offing if the NFL scraps its one helmet shell rule, which has been in effect since 2013.
Trust me, we want that red helmet too. Can all but promise that if that rule changes ... you ... will ... see ... a red helmet alternate for sure.
— Brett Jewkes (@BJewkes) April 8, 2020
We’re still waiting to hear what the NFL will do there, and it’s not likely to take effect until 2021 either way. Still, adding a red helmet to the group would make a difference for the ‘66 throwbacks and potentially other combinations, if you’re into that sort of thing.
